  • Configuring Wi-Fi Access Points

    Proper configuration of Wi-Fi access points is key to maximizing their potential. Below are some best practices for setting up access points:

    • Set unique SSIDs for each access point to avoid confusion.
    • Use WPA3 encryption for enhanced security.
    • Adjust transmit power levels to match the desired coverage area.
    • Enable auto-channel selection to minimize interference.

    Optimizing Wi-Fi AP Placement

    Placement of access points can significantly impact network performance. Consider the following tips:

    • Position access points centrally to cover the largest possible area.
    • Avoid placing access points near metal objects or walls, as they can block signals.
    • Ensure overlapping coverage areas to provide seamless roaming for devices.

    Troubleshooting Common Issues

    Despite careful planning, issues may arise in Wi-Fi networks. Common problems include slow speeds, dropped connections, and limited coverage. Here's how to address these challenges:

    Slow Speeds

    Slow speeds can often be attributed to congestion or interference. Solutions include:

    • Switching to less crowded frequency bands.
    • Upgrading hardware to support higher data rates.

    Dropped Connections

    Dropped connections may result from poor signal strength or configuration errors. Remedies include:

    • Repositioning access points for better coverage.
    • Verifying correct configuration settings.

    Mesh Networking

    Mesh networking allows multiple access points to work together seamlessly, providing extended coverage and improved performance. By eliminating single points of failure, mesh networks offer greater resilience and flexibility.

    Securing Your Wi-Fi Network

    Security is a critical aspect of Wi-Fi AP style. Protecting your network from unauthorized access and potential threats is essential for maintaining data integrity and user privacy. Implement the following security measures:

    • Use strong, unique passwords for access points and network authentication.
    • Regularly update firmware to patch security vulnerabilities.
    • Enable network segmentation to isolate sensitive data.
